Irrissa Koma, Senior Machinist, awarded Essakane’s Employee of the Year

May 08, 2024

Essakane awarded its best employees of 2023 on Wednesday, April 17 during a gala in Burkina Faso. The winners have distinguished themselves by their extraordinary performance over the past year.

 

The grand prize of the night went to Irrissa Koma, Senior Machinist in Mobile Maintenance. Housseini Ag Rhussa, Main Operator at the Factory, and Abdoul Sa Traore, Health and Safety Officer, came in second and third places. The jury chaired by Tidiane Barry, General Manager, also gave a heartfelt appreciation to Monique S. Sombie, Kitchen Hygienist. All these major winners were announced on the terrace of the mining site camp during the event. 

 

 

 

The criteria for the choice of an employee of the year consider four pillars: health, safety, environment and performance. 

For his award, Koma proposed and implemented an innovation that reduced the downtime of the Manitowoc GR-902, a crucial crane for production. This modification made it possible to reduce the waiting time for parts and save approximately USD 16,000 (10 million F CFA). Koma also carried out other projects on tool manufacturing and machine parts rehabilitation that saved the mine department’s time and cut costs.

 

In its 9th year, Essakane's Employee of the Year program has rewarded the best performing employees who have made a significant contribution to improving production performance in compliance with occupational health and safety rules.
